Located in Riverside County, California, Mesa Verde is a community with a population of 1,025. The median household income of $48,523 is below the Riverside County median ($89,672).
From 2019 to 2023, Mesa Verde's population grew 12.3% from 913 to 1,025, while its median home value rose 45.5% from $70,600 to $102,700.
The median resident is 26.0 years old. The largest age group is 5 to 17, 19.4% of residents.
